NLC India Partners with NIT Trichy for 400 km Road Safety Audit to Improve Neyveli Township 

NLC India partners with NIT Tiruchirappalli to conduct a detailed road safety assessment aimed at identifying high-risk stretches and improving infrastructure safety standards in Neyveli.

New Delhi: NLC India Limited has signed a Memorandum of Agreement (MoA) with National Institute of Technology Tiruchirappalli to conduct a comprehensive road safety assessment across its township in Neyveli, Tamil Nadu. The initiative aims to improve road infrastructure and reduce accident risks through expert-led analysis and data-driven recommendations.

The agreement was signed in the presence of NLC India CMD Prasanna Kumar Motupalli and Director (HR) Samir Swarup, reflecting the company’s focus on strengthening safety standards using academic and technical expertise.

Road Safety Study Covering 400 km of Township Roads

As part of the project, NIT Tiruchirappalli will carry out a detailed evaluation of nearly 400 kilometres of roads within the NLC township.

Key Objectives of the Study:

  • Identification of accident-prone and high-risk road stretches
  • Assessment of road maintenance and infrastructure gaps
  • Analysis of traffic flow and safety conditions
  • Recommendations for advanced road safety improvements

The study will cover both single-lane and double-lane road networks in the township area.

Focus on Data-Driven Safety Improvements

The collaboration is aimed at moving beyond traditional road inspections by using a research-based approach. Experts from NIT Trichy will provide technical insights to support:

  • Improved traffic management systems
  • Enhanced road design and safety measures
  • Preventive strategies to reduce road accidents
  • Long-term infrastructure planning for safer mobility

Officials said the initiative will help strengthen safety standards across the Neyveli township.

Strengthening Infrastructure and Public Safety

NLC India Limited stated that the partnership reflects its ongoing commitment to infrastructure resilience and public safety. By involving a premier technical institute, the company aims to ensure scientifically backed improvements in road infrastructure.

The initiative is expected to play a key role in making township roads safer for residents, employees, and transport users.

About NLC India

NLC India Limited is a Navratna public sector enterprise under the Government of India engaged in lignite mining and power generation. Headquartered in Neyveli, Tamil Nadu, the company plays a major role in India’s energy sector through thermal, renewable, and mining operations. It is also increasingly focusing on sustainable development, infrastructure safety, and technological collaborations to enhance operational efficiency.
